Ammonia fuming is a wood finishing process that darkens wood and brings out the grain pattern. It consists of exposing the wood to fumes from a strong aqueous solution of ammonium hydroxide which reacts with the tannins in the wood. The process works best on white oak because of the high tannin content of this wood.

Fibre saturation point is a term used in wood mechanics and especially wood drying, to denote the point in the drying process at which only water bound in the cell walls remains - all other water, called free water, having been removed from the cell cavities.
Spalting is divided into three main types: pigmentation, white rot, and zone lines.Spalted wood may exhibit one or all of these types in varying degrees. Both hardwoods and softwoods can spalt, but zone lines and white rot are more commonly found on hardwoods due to enzymatic differences in white rotting fungi.

Material dispersion can be a desirable or undesirable effect in optical applications. The dispersion of light by glass prisms is used to construct spectrometers and spectroradiometers. However, in lenses, dispersion causes chromatic aberration, an undesired effect that may degrade images in microscopes, telescopes, and photographic objectives.
